Analysis

Morocco recorded 85.25 billion for total current account debit/expenditure, debit/expenditure in 2024. That is the highest value across all 20 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 9.3% on the previous year and up 58.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, total current account debit/expenditure, debit/expenditure in Morocco peaked at 85.25 billion in 2024 and was at its lowest, 21.77 billion, in 2005.

Morocco ranks 54th of 197 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 20 years of available data.
